While writing his autobiography in 2009, the late Earl Lloyd, NBA pioneer, shared deeply personal thoughts on racism in America. This is an excerpt from Sean Kirst’s book “Moonfixer, The Basketball Journey of Earl Lloyd,” published by the Syracuse University Press as read by Syracuse poet and writer Aarick Knighton. Lloyd was the first African-American athlete to play in the NBA.
